WOMAN CHARGED OVER COLLECTING INFORMATION FOR DISSIDENT TERRORISTS

Woman (61) to face Belfast Magistrates’ Court accused of collecting information for dissident republican terrorists

DETECTIVES from the PSNI’s Terrorism Investigation Unit have charged a 61 year old woman with two counts of collecting or making record of information which may be useful to a terrorist.

She is due to appear at Belfast Magistrates’ Court on Saturday, January 26 for a first remand hearing.

As is normal procedure all charges are reviewed by the PPS.

The woman was arrested in the Springfield Road area of west Belfast on Thursday, January, 24, along with two men aged 65 and 48.

They were arrested as part of a TIU investigation into dissident republican activity in the west of the city.
